Transaction 28b996d8ca59e650a4a67d10bb59d5b714ed77d970f24a8decb728dd3559d268
1 Input
1 Output
-
28b996d8ca59e650a4a67d10bb59d5b714ed77d970f24a8decb728dd3559d268:0
- value
- 413659903
- script pubkey
- OP_0 OP_PUSHBYTES_20 eab74cb8308964f1e68c8c29997a658a687b85e5
- address
- bc1qa2m5ewps39j0re5v3s5ej7n93f58hp09zlg6d2